Telehealth
The delivery of health care and information through telecommunication technologies, allowing for remote patient and clinician contact, care, advice, reminders, education, and monitoring.
Telenutrition
The practice of delivering nutritional advice and counseling through telecommunication technologies, such as video calls.
Nutrition Counselors
Professionals who provide guidance on diet, eating habits, and nutritional practices for health improvement or specific conditions.
Marketing Plan
A comprehensive document outlining a company's strategy and specific actions it will undertake to promote a service or product to potential customers.
